NatureBox

Just in case you aren’t familiar with NatureBox or you missed my last post, NatureBox is a monthly subscription service that send a box of nutritionist-approved snacks to your doorstop. You can choose a box filled with five bags of snacks (the “Deluxe Snacker” for $19.95), 10 bags (the “Happy Snacker” for $29.95) or 20 bags (the “Smart Snacker” for $49.95). The boxes ship for free (with the exception of Hawaii and Alaska where shipping is $1.97) and each snack bag within the box is a full-size bag with three to five snack servings in it.

Before I received my NatureBox shipment this time, I decided to customize my order. For my last box, I went the “discovery” route and was surprised with a box full of snacks that NatureBox chose for me. I loved not knowing what I would receive and had fun digging into my box when it arrived. This time, however, I took the time to sort through the NatureBox website and select snacks that immediately popped out at me.

You can sort through snacks in a variety of ways making it easy to find snacks that cater to your preferences (no sugar added, gluten free, vegan, nut free, non-GMO, salty, sweet, etc.).

Though the snacks I received were great on their own, I found myself incorporating them into my meals to amp up the flavor and combining them with other foods to make them last a little longer!

A sprinkling of the roasted sea salt chickpeas added crunch and texture to a lunchtime salad:

Roasted Chickpea Salad

Dark cocoa almonds and dried mango made an afternoon cup of plain Greek yogurt taste like a treat:

Greek Yogurt with Cocoa Almonds and Mango

A quick three-ingredient trail mix made with chipotle maple almonds, roasted sea salt chickpeas and everything bagel sticks helped fuel me through the work day:

NatureBox Trail Mix
